How Common Is The Last Name Kinison? popularity and diffusion

This last name is the 961,438th most prevalent last name on a worldwide basis, held by approximately 1 in 26,891,313 people. This surname is mostly found in The Americas, where 98 percent of Kinison are found; 98 percent are found in North America and 98 percent are found in Anglo-North America.

This last name is most widely held in The United States, where it is borne by 266 people, or 1 in 1,362,628. In The United States it is primarily found in: Illinois, where 14 percent reside, Kentucky, where 13 percent reside and West Virginia, where 11 percent reside. Kinison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The prevalency of Kinison has changed through the years. In The United States the share of the population with the last name rose 205 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it contracted 90 percent between 1881 and 2014.

Kinison Last Name Statistics demography

In The United States those holding the Kinison surname are 21.98% more likely to be registered Republicans than The US average, with 68.75% registered to vote for the party.

Kinison earn somewhat less than the average income. In United States they earn 5.33% less than the national average, earning $40,851 USD per year.
